Layout for Scalability from the Start
Scalability just isn't some thing you bolt on afterwards—it should be aspect of one's system from the beginning. Many apps fail whenever they grow rapidly simply because the initial design can’t take care of the extra load. For a developer, you have to Assume early about how your program will behave stressed.
Start by planning your architecture to generally be flexible. Avoid monolithic codebases the place all the things is tightly connected. Alternatively, use modular design or microservices. These patterns split your application into lesser, independent sections. Every module or provider can scale By itself without the need of affecting The entire technique.
Also, give thought to your database from day just one. Will it need to handle a million end users or merely 100? Pick the right kind—relational or NoSQL—based upon how your data will grow. Strategy for sharding, indexing, and backups early, Even though you don’t need to have them still.
A different vital point is to avoid hardcoding assumptions. Don’t publish code that only will work underneath present-day disorders. Give thought to what would happen if your user foundation doubled tomorrow. Would your application crash? Would the databases decelerate?
Use structure styles that guidance scaling, like concept queues or function-driven techniques. These aid your app handle a lot more requests without having acquiring overloaded.
Once you Develop with scalability in mind, you are not just planning for achievement—you're reducing potential headaches. A well-prepared technique is easier to take care of, adapt, and increase. It’s greater to get ready early than to rebuild later.
Use the correct Database
Choosing the suitable database is really a key Portion of developing scalable purposes. Not all databases are created the same, and using the Completely wrong you can gradual you down or maybe lead to failures as your app grows.
Start by being familiar with your facts. Could it be hugely structured, like rows inside a desk? If Sure, a relational databases like PostgreSQL or MySQL is a great suit. They are potent with relationships, transactions, and regularity. They also assistance scaling procedures like go through replicas, indexing, and partitioning to take care of a lot more traffic and knowledge.
In case your facts is more versatile—like user exercise logs, item catalogs, or files—think about a NoSQL solution like MongoDB, Cassandra, or DynamoDB. NoSQL databases are much better at dealing with significant volumes of unstructured or semi-structured info and will scale horizontally much more quickly.
Also, take into account your browse and compose styles. Are you currently undertaking many reads with fewer writes? Use caching and browse replicas. Will you be handling a hefty generate load? Consider databases that could tackle higher compose throughput, or maybe party-based information storage programs like Apache Kafka (for momentary details streams).
It’s also wise to Assume in advance. You might not need Sophisticated scaling functions now, but picking a database that supports them signifies you gained’t will need to switch later.
Use indexing to speed up queries. Steer clear of needless joins. Normalize or denormalize your info dependant upon your entry designs. And constantly keep an eye on databases performance while you expand.
In a nutshell, the correct database is determined by your app’s structure, speed needs, And exactly how you hope it to improve. Take time to select sensibly—it’ll help save a great deal of difficulties later on.
Optimize Code and Queries
Fast code is essential to scalability. As your application grows, each and every tiny delay adds up. Poorly penned code or unoptimized queries can decelerate functionality and overload your program. That’s why it’s crucial to build economical logic from the start.
Begin by writing cleanse, very simple code. Prevent repeating logic and remove something avoidable. Don’t select the most sophisticated solution if a straightforward a single works. Keep the functions shorter, concentrated, and simple to check. Use profiling instruments to locate bottlenecks—sites the place your code requires much too extended to operate or employs an excessive amount of memory.
Upcoming, check out your database queries. These generally slow points down greater than the code alone. Make certain Just about every query only asks for the information you actually need to have. Avoid Pick *, which fetches every little thing, and in its place choose precise fields. Use indexes to speed up lookups. And keep away from accomplishing too many joins, In particular throughout huge tables.
When you discover precisely the same information staying asked for repeatedly, use caching. Keep the effects temporarily read more making use of instruments like Redis or Memcached so you don’t must repeat high priced functions.
Also, batch your databases operations if you can. In lieu of updating a row one by one, update them in groups. This cuts down on overhead and helps make your application additional economical.
Make sure to test with huge datasets. Code and queries that operate high-quality with a hundred documents may possibly crash if they have to take care of one million.
To put it briefly, scalable applications are fast apps. Keep your code tight, your queries lean, and use caching when needed. These actions aid your application remain easy and responsive, at the same time as the load boosts.
Leverage Load Balancing and Caching
As your application grows, it's to manage far more people plus much more targeted visitors. If all the things goes as a result of a person server, it will eventually immediately turn into a bottleneck. That’s where load balancing and caching come in. Both of these applications enable maintain your app quick, stable, and scalable.
Load balancing spreads incoming traffic throughout many servers. In place of one particular server carrying out each of the operate, the load balancer routes consumers to various servers based on availability. This suggests no solitary server will get overloaded. If one server goes down, the load balancer can mail visitors to the Other individuals. Tools like Nginx, HAProxy, or cloud-centered remedies from AWS and Google Cloud make this simple to set up.
Caching is about storing facts quickly so it may be reused rapidly. When buyers request the same information and facts once again—like a product site or even a profile—you don’t need to fetch it with the database when. It is possible to serve it within the cache.
There are 2 common sorts of caching:
1. Server-aspect caching (like Redis or Memcached) shops facts in memory for quick obtain.
2. Customer-side caching (like browser caching or CDN caching) merchants static files near to the person.
Caching lessens database load, enhances velocity, and helps make your application much more successful.
Use caching for things that don’t adjust normally. And often be certain your cache is up to date when facts does change.
In a nutshell, load balancing and caching are very simple but potent instruments. Together, they help your app tackle much more end users, continue to be quick, and Recuperate from challenges. If you plan to expand, you require both.
Use Cloud and Container Resources
To create scalable applications, you will need instruments that permit your application grow very easily. That’s the place cloud platforms and containers can be found in. They offer you adaptability, decrease setup time, and make scaling Significantly smoother.
Cloud platforms like Amazon World wide web Products and services (AWS), Google Cloud System (GCP), and Microsoft Azure Permit you to hire servers and companies as you require them. You don’t really have to invest in components or guess future capacity. When visitors raises, you'll be able to incorporate far more assets with just a couple clicks or routinely employing car-scaling. When targeted traffic drops, it is possible to scale down to economize.
These platforms also give products and services like managed databases, storage, load balancing, and stability instruments. You may center on constructing your app as opposed to handling infrastructure.
Containers are another key Software. A container offers your app and every thing it needs to operate—code, libraries, options—into just one unit. This makes it easy to maneuver your app in between environments, from a laptop computer for the cloud, with out surprises. Docker is the preferred Resource for this.
Whenever your application works by using several containers, tools like Kubernetes assist you take care of them. Kubernetes handles deployment, scaling, and recovery. If 1 part of your respective app crashes, it restarts it quickly.
Containers also help it become simple to different areas of your application into companies. You are able to update or scale pieces independently, which can be perfect for functionality and reliability.
Briefly, utilizing cloud and container instruments implies you could scale rapid, deploy effortlessly, and Get well rapidly when challenges occur. In order for you your app to increase without limitations, get started utilizing these instruments early. They save time, minimize hazard, and assist you to keep centered on developing, not repairing.
Observe Almost everything
For those who don’t keep track of your application, you received’t know when things go Improper. Checking can help the thing is how your app is executing, place challenges early, and make better choices as your app grows. It’s a essential Element of building scalable techniques.
Start off by monitoring essential metrics like CPU usage, memory, disk Room, and response time. These inform you how your servers and expert services are accomplishing. Tools like Prometheus, Grafana, Datadog, or New Relic will help you gather and visualize this info.
Don’t just keep an eye on your servers—watch your application far too. Regulate how much time it's going to take for users to load pages, how frequently faults happen, and where they occur. Logging tools like ELK Stack (Elasticsearch, Logstash, Kibana) or Loggly can help you see what’s taking place inside your code.
Setup alerts for essential issues. For instance, In case your response time goes above a Restrict or maybe a assistance goes down, it is best to get notified quickly. This will help you resolve concerns quick, often right before buyers even observe.
Monitoring can also be useful after you make improvements. For those who deploy a different attribute and see a spike in faults or slowdowns, you may roll it back before it will cause true harm.
As your application grows, targeted traffic and information maximize. Devoid of monitoring, you’ll pass up signs of trouble until eventually it’s also late. But with the right instruments in place, you keep in control.
Briefly, monitoring helps you maintain your app trusted and scalable. It’s not just about recognizing failures—it’s about comprehending your process and ensuring it really works nicely, even stressed.
